Default I am 1000% convinced that MAC's dyno is messed up!

They are either using horribly bad coorection factors or they are in desparate need of a calibration.

Edition 719 had a dyno day there recently and a bone stock 2000 A4 laid down 158 hp and 192 lb/ft at the wheels... no fuggin' way that is accurate!
